CHANEL INDUSTRIES, INC. v. PIERRE MARCHE, INC.

Nos. 58 C 332(3), 58 C 333(3).

199 F.Supp. 748 (1961)

CHANEL INDUSTRIES, INC., a corporation, Plaintiff, v. PIERRE MARCHE, INC., et al., Defendants. PARFUMS EVYAN, INC., Plaintiff, v. PIERRE MARCHE, INC., et al., Defendants.

United States District Court E. D. Missouri, E. D.

November 7, 1961.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Kingsland, Rogers & Ezell, St. Louis, Mo., for plaintiff.

Henry G. Morris, St. Louis, Mo., for defendants.


WEBER, District Judge.

The above two causes were filed in this Court on August 12, 1958. In both causes the complaints alleged infringement of registered trade-marks and unfair competition. The defendants were Pierre Marche, Inc., United Distributors, Inc., United Sales, Inc., all corporations, and Fred Malorrus.
